High Sugar and Carbohydrate Content
One of the most significant and often overlooked side effects of non-alcoholic (NA) beer is its sugar and carbohydrate content. When alcohol is removed from beer, a significant portion of its flavor is also lost. To make the drink palatable, manufacturers often add sugar, which can lead to surprisingly high carb and calorie counts, sometimes exceeding those of regular beer. For individuals monitoring their intake for weight management or managing conditions like diabetes, this can be a major issue. For example, a 2025 study highlighted that men consuming two non-alcoholic beers daily saw concerning spikes in blood sugar and insulin. The source of these effects was attributed to the caloric and sugar content of the drinks. These blood sugar spikes can fuel weight gain and contribute to chronic conditions like obesity and type 2 diabetes. It is therefore essential to read nutritional labels carefully and choose low-sugar, low-carb varieties.
The impact on weight management
Many consumers turn to non-alcoholic beer as a way to reduce their calorie intake and avoid alcohol-related weight gain. However, due to the high sugar content, this strategy can backfire. While NA beers typically have fewer calories than their alcoholic counterparts, drinking several can still lead to a substantial calorie load. The 'empty calories' from added sugars provide little nutritional value and can contribute to fat accumulation, particularly around the waistline, which is a common problem associated with excessive beer consumption. This effect is most pronounced with fruity or sweetened non-alcoholic beers, though standard NA versions also often contain more carbohydrates than regular beer.
Psychological Risks for Individuals in Recovery
For those with alcohol use disorder or who are in recovery, non-alcoholic beer presents a unique psychological risk. The smell, taste, and overall ritual of drinking a beer-like beverage can act as a powerful trigger for cravings and, in some cases, lead to a relapse. The sensory cues are so similar to alcoholic beer that they can stimulate the same dopamine responses in the brain, blurring the lines of sobriety. This can make the journey to recovery more challenging and should be carefully considered before incorporating NA beer into one's lifestyle. Healthcare professionals and addiction support groups often advise against it for this very reason.
Hidden Alcohol Content and Misleading Labels
One of the most confusing aspects of the NA beer market is the labeling. The term “non-alcoholic” is not synonymous with “alcohol-free.” By law in many regions, non-alcoholic beer can contain up to 0.5% alcohol by volume (ABV). Products labeled “alcohol-free” are supposed to have no detectable alcohol, but even that label can sometimes be misleading. This trace amount of alcohol can be dangerous for certain populations:
- Pregnant or breastfeeding women: Medical organizations recommend complete avoidance of alcohol during pregnancy, and even small amounts could pose risks to fetal development.
- Individuals with alcohol-related liver disease: In rare instances, those with severe liver damage may experience a sharp increase in their blood alcohol levels even from the trace amounts in NA beer.
- Those on certain medications: Trace alcohol can interfere with some medications, so consulting a doctor is essential.
Allergies, Gut Health, and Other Concerns
Beyond the more prominent issues of sugar and hidden alcohol, other side effects can arise from non-alcoholic beer. As most NA beers are made from barley and wheat, they contain gluten, which is an allergen for those with celiac disease or gluten sensitivity. While gluten-free options are available, they must be specifically checked for certification.
Additionally, while some studies point to the beneficial effects of polyphenols in NA beer for gut microbiome diversity, this benefit can be offset by the high sugar content. High sugar intake is known to harm gut bacteria balance. A lesser-known risk involves bacterial contamination. One Cornell study found that non-alcoholic beer is more susceptible to harmful bacterial growth like E. coli and Salmonella compared to regular beer, due to the lack of alcohol acting as a disinfectant. This necessitates proper pasteurization during production.
Non-Alcoholic Beer vs. Healthier Alternatives
To put the side effects into perspective, a comparison with other beverage choices is useful.
| Aspect | Non-Alcoholic Beer | Water | Herbal Tea | Low-Sugar Kombucha |
|---|---|---|---|---|
| Calories | Often high (50-90 kcal/can) | Zero | Zero | Low (e.g., <20 kcal/bottle) |
| Sugar Content | Can be high; added sugar for flavor | Zero | Zero | Generally low, but varies; check labels |
| Carbohydrates | Often higher than regular beer | Zero | Zero | Varies; typically lower than NA beer |
| Hydration | Generally hydrating | Excellent for hydration | Hydrating, no additives | Hydrating, beneficial bacteria |
| Polyphenols | Contains some from hops and malt | None | Can be high, depending on type | Contains some from tea |
| Risk Factors | Potential for weight gain, blood sugar spikes, relapse triggers, trace alcohol | None | None | Trace alcohol possible; check labels |
